My theory has been for a while that Apple will stop supporting Windows. Sure, they may lose some sales of Apple Music and iPhones, but at some point, I figure they'll start thinking they'll make up those losses in more sales of the Mac. I think people will start buying Macs because they have iPhones and have bought into the Apple ecosystem instead of looking for phones that will work with their Windows PC's. I know my good friend Sieghard and I disagreed on this point a while ago, and so far he's been right, but I'm still thinking time will prove me right eventually!
